    The immediate aftermath of two car bomb attacks in Dagestan, Russia. One may have been targeting Dagestan's police department. The second bomb used about 40 to 50 kilograms of TNT and was detonated after security arrived at the scene to investigate the first explosion. (AFP) Four people have been killed and close to 50 wounded by twin car bombs in Russia's restive Dagestan region, while the Kremlin also announced it had foiled a major plot to attack Moscow. Investigators in Dagestan initially put the death toll from the blasts at eight but the local interior ministry later revised it to four, adding that 44 people were also wounded, most of them seriously.
